In an impressive assessment, Racing Bulls Team Principal Laurent Mekies has praised Yuki Tsunoda's remarkable progress over the past year, which ultimately earned him a coveted spot alongside Max Verstappen in Red Bull Racing. Tsunoda's evolution has left fans and analysts alike awestruck, raising questions about how this once-overlooked driver transformed into a leading contender.

Despite being initially passed over by Red Bull during the winter, Tsunoda's determination and skill shone through as he outperformed expectations early in the season. After just two races, the Japanese driver’s exceptional performance coincided with fellow driver Liam Lawson's struggles to adapt to the RB21, providing Tsunoda an opportunity he seized with both hands.

During a recent FIA press conference at Suzuka, Mekies heaped praise on Tsunoda's development , describing it as a '360-degree improvement.' This multifaceted growth has not only been about age and experience but also reflected a newfound calmness and enhanced technical feedback from Tsunoda. Mekies pointed out that these advancements have translated into quicker lap times on the track.

“Yuki has made incredible strides in the last 12 months,” Mekies stated. “His natural speed has increased significantly, allowing him to establish himself as a team leader from the start of the season. This kind of improvement never comes easy, and you can see the dedication and concentration he has poured into his craft.”

When asked about the standout aspects of Tsunoda's recent performances, Mekies highlighted the driver's ability to handle the pressures of race weekends. “He demonstrates an uncanny ability to have a faultless weekend, from the first lap of FP1 to the final lap of the race,” he noted. “While we may not always be visible in the upper echelons of the grid, his ability to execute flawless weekends under immense pressure speaks volumes.”

For instance, in a standout performance at the Melbourne Grand Prix, Tsunoda secured a P5 start in qualifying—his best result ever. He also showcased his resilience by finishing P6 in the Sprint Race in China while facing relentless challenges from faster cars tailing him.
